Ingredients:


2 pc. Small Butternut Squash
1/4 c. Dark Brown Sugar
1/4 tsp. Ground Cinnamon
1/4 tsp. Ground Nutmeg
1/8 tsp. Ground Cloves
1/4 c. Sugar
1/2 c. Water
Melted Butter

Cooking Instructions


Brush a baking dish with butter and preheat oven to 350 degrees. Wash squash thoroughly and carefully cut each in half lengthwise. Carefully remove seeds and any soft fiber. Melt butter in a pan on stove and add half of the spices and sugar. Mix remaining half of dry spices and sugar in a bowl. Brush the inside of each squash half with the spiced butter and sprinkle with dry spices and sugar mixture. Place squash halves in baking dish with the spiced side down. Pour any remaining butter and spice liquid over the squash. Add the water to the baking dish and bake for 1 - 2 hours until squash is tender.


Note: Serve baked halves while hot or scoop out squash and place in a covered bowl. The squash is great scooped out and mashed with a little butter and a drizzle of cream.
